    Angry DirectX programs not starting up

    After some seemingly random amount of time, if I try to start up any program that uses DirectX as it's renderer, they will either A) simply not start up at all, or B) be all distorted. A) is the usual result. Affected are games like Unreal Tournament and other programs like Dream Render.

    I am using DirectX 9.0a, the latest Asus drivers for Windows 2000 (v31.40H). Using Windows 2000 Service Pack 3.

    While a simple reboot fixes this issue, I'd really like to know how to kill it once and for all because it's extremely aggravating.

    I have also installed and reinstalled ALL the latest official drivers for my system, including DirectX 9.0a.
